Tigre Club Issues Statement After Fan Shot Near Montevideo Access

Africa2 hr ago

Argentine football club Tigre released a statement on Wednesday addressing a violent incident involving one of its supporters. The fan sustained a gunshot wound in the access areas leading to Montevideo. The incident occurred following Tigre's match against Nacional in the Copa Sudamericana tournament. Several supporters experienced a tense situation after the game concluded. The club's statement aims to address the concerning events that transpired. Further details regarding the circumstances of the shooting and the fan's condition were not immediately available. The club expressed its concern for the well-being of its supporters.
